What role you will play in our team

We are seeking a results-driven midstream business development professional to drive improvements in our proprietary and third party terminal network for the supply of refined products to Fuels value chain customers. Specifically, the ideal candidate has experience in refined products, midstream logistics, and commercial or sales experience .

The candidate should be equally able to independently execute complex agreements and lead negotiations to deliver value and manage risk. This position coordinates internal stakeholders, drives external engagement strategies, and plays a key role in implementing business and growth initiatives.

What you will do
  • Identify, negotiate, and manage long term, strategic logistic relationships with counterparties that include Canadian refiners, marketers and midstream participants.
  • Develop commercial framework and lead complex negotiations to secure logistic and supply deals that manage risk and maximize value
  • Conduct economic evaluation, negotiation, internal stakeholder alignment, and approvals for new opportunities such as product exchanges, throughput agreements, terminalling and terminal network agreements, and rack purchase contracts to supply customers cost effectively and reliably consistent with company policies, procedures and guidelines
  • Designed principles based commercial strategies using strong understanding of Canadian marketplace product supply/demand balances, including import/export alternatives
  • Participate on cross functional teams supporting business strategy development and execution with mandated business development outcomes
  • Provide effective and practical commercial mentorship across organization. This includes challenging analytical opportunities to develop and support negotiation strategies
  • Ensure commercial deals competitively comply with low carbon fuels regulations
  • Support or lead the implementation of new initiatives/projects
  • Lead the development of Supply Network Plans and input to business strategies
About you

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Business, Marketing, Engineering or a related field (MBA preferred).
  • 5+ years of proven experience in a business development, commercial, or sales role, preferably within the oil & gas industry. Refined products experience preferred.

Skills:

  • Leadership and commercial skills (previous sales or commercial experience is a requirement)
  • Advanced knowledge of commercial principle and contract interpretation. Specific experience in buy/sell, exchange, terminalling and offtake deal types.
  • Direct experience/knowledge of downstream and midstream logistics and business line activities (e.g., production, refineries, pipelines, terminals, rail, marine) is preferred.
  • Strong teamwork, coordination and leadership skills.
  • Excellent written and oral communications skills. Strong attention to details
  • Teamwork, proactive approach, autonomy, mentoring skills, and the ability to deal with a large number of time critical activities simultaneously are essential.
  • Strong analytical capability
